What is Window Condensation?
Window condensation occurs when water vapor in the air enters contact with a cooler surface, such as glass. The air can hold only a particular amount of moisture at a given temperature; when it cools, the vapor turns into liquid water, looking like beads on the window.
Types of Window Condensation
- Inside Condensation: This happens on the interior side of the window, frequently due to high indoor humidity levels.
- Outside Condensation: This happens on the outside side, normally during the nighttime when temperatures drop and moisture in the air settles on the glass.
- Between the Panes: This type is indicative of a failure in the window's seal, causing moisture pooling in between the double or triple glazing.
Causes of Window Condensation
Understanding the reasons for window condensation can assist property owners resolve the scenario successfully. The main aspects consist of:
1. Humidity Levels
Indoor humidity levels are usually higher during the winter months due to heating. Sources of moisture can include:
- Cooking
- Showering
- Houseplants
- Drying clothing inside
2. Temperature Difference
The significant difference between indoor and outdoor temperature levels contributes to condensation. When warm, damp air satisfies the cooler window surface area, condensation happens.
3. Inadequate Ventilation
Poor ventilation avoids wet air from getting away, resulting in elevated levels of humidity. Areas like bathroom and kitchens need proper air flow.
4. Window Quality
Older windows or those with a broken seal are more prone to condensation. Modern double or triple-glazed windows are more efficient in preventing this issue due to their insulation residential or commercial properties.
Effects of Window Condensation
While condensation may appear safe in the beginning, it can cause a variety of problems:
- Mold Growth: Persistent moisture can promote mold development, which can have adverse health results, particularly for individuals with breathing issues.
- Damage to Window Frames: Wood frames are especially susceptible to rot and decay when exposed to extended moisture.
- Decreased Energy Efficiency: Condensation on windows suggests that heat is escaping the home, causing greater energy expenses.
- Clarity Issues: Excess moisture on the glass can block the view, affecting aesthetic appeals and natural lighting.
Solutions to Window Condensation
To fight window condensation, property owners can take several preventive measures:
1. Control Indoor Humidity
- Use dehumidifiers in areas prone to excess moisture.
- Guarantee ventilation systems (e.g., exhaust fans) are working correctly.
2. Improve Air Circulation
- Keep air vents unobstructed.
- Open window coverings during the day to permit air to distribute around windows.
3. Upgrade Windows
- Consider setting up energy-efficient windows with improved insulation properties.
- Repair or replace windows with broken seals to avoid moisture accumulation between panes.
4. Adjust Thermostat Settings
- Maintain constant indoor temperatures to decrease sudden temperature modifications that can lead to condensation.
5. Usage Storm Windows
- Set up storm windows to reduce the temperature distinction between the indoor and outdoor surface areas, consequently lessening condensation.
6. Routine Maintenance
- Check windows periodically for signs of wear and tear, in addition to for any potential leaks.
- Clean window surface areas routinely to keep clearness and lessen moisture accumulation.
Condensation in Different Climates
Window condensation can differ substantially based upon the environment in which the structure lies. Below is a comparison of how condensation problems manifest in various environments:
Climate Type | Common Causes of Condensation | Recommended Solutions |
---|---|---|
Cold Climates | High indoor humidity from heating | Use exhaust fans in bathroom and kitchens; insulate windows |
Warm Climates | High outdoor humidity levels | Use a/c successfully; weatherproof windows |
Temperate Climates | Seasonal variations in humidity and temperature level | Regularly keep track of indoor humidity; use dehumidifiers throughout wet seasons |
